Why a Fuel Tank Siphon Pump Is Necessary
From my experience, having a fuel tank siphon pump has been a real game-changer. There have been times when I needed to transfer fuel quickly and safely without any mess or hassle. Using a siphon pump makes the process so much cleaner and more efficient compared to trying to pour fuel directly or using unsafe methods.
Also, I’ve found that a siphon pump helps me avoid potential safety risks. Manually siphoning fuel by mouth or tipping tanks can be dangerous and can lead to spills or inhaling harmful fumes. With a pump, I can easily control the flow, ensuring fuel moves smoothly from one container to another without waste or accidents.
Lastly, it’s just practical. Whether I’m draining old fuel from a lawn mower or topping off a generator, the siphon pump saves me time and effort. It’s a simple tool that offers convenience, safety, and peace of mind whenever I need to handle fuel.
My Buying Guides on Fuel Tank Siphon Pump
When I first needed a fuel tank siphon pump, I realized there are several important factors to consider to get the right one. Here’s what I learned from my experience that might help you choose the best siphon pump for your needs.
1. Understand the Purpose and Use
I asked myself why I needed the siphon pump. Whether it’s for transferring gasoline, diesel, or other liquids from one container to another, knowing the exact use helps narrow down the options. Some pumps are designed specifically for fuel, while others can handle water or other fluids.
2. Material Quality and Durability
Since fuel is corrosive, I made sure to choose a siphon pump made of materials resistant to chemicals, like heavy-duty plastic or rubber tubing. Metal parts, if any, should be rust-resistant. The durability of the pump is important because you want it to last through multiple uses without leaking or breaking.
3. Pump Type: Manual vs. Electric
I considered whether I wanted a manual siphon pump or an electric one. Manual pumps are usually hand-operated and great for occasional use—they’re simple and inexpensive. Electric siphon pumps are better if you frequently transfer large amounts of fuel, as they save time and effort but tend to be pricier.
4. Hose Length and Diameter
The length of the hose is crucial depending on the size of your fuel tanks or containers. I picked a pump with a hose long enough to reach comfortably without stretching. Also, the hose diameter affects the flow rate—the wider the hose, the faster the fuel transfer, but it might be harder to control.
5. Safety Features
Since I’m dealing with flammable liquids, safety was a top priority. Look for pumps with anti-static features to prevent sparks, secure fittings to avoid spills, and valves or clamps that help control the flow and prevent backflow.
6. Ease of Use and Maintenance
I wanted a siphon pump that was easy to operate and clean. Some pumps come with detachable parts or are designed for quick disassembly, which makes maintenance simpler. This helps keep the pump in good condition and extends its lifespan.
7. Portability and Storage
If you plan to carry the siphon pump around, consider its size and weight. Compact and lightweight models are easier to store in a toolbox or vehicle. I chose one that fits neatly without taking up much space.
8. Price and Warranty
Finally, I compared prices but didn’t just go for the cheapest option. Investing in a reliable, well-made pump is worth it to avoid leaks or failures. Also, check if the product comes with a warranty or customer support, which can be helpful if any issues arise.
By focusing on these key points—purpose, material, type, hose specs, safety, ease of use, portability, and price—I was able to find a fuel tank siphon pump that suited my needs perfectly. I hope my buying guide helps you make a confident and informed decision!
